3210 Plum St, Abilene, Texas 79601
Contact Us
Thank you for contacting us, we will contact you as soon as possible
3210 Plum St, Abilene, Texas 79601
24 Hr Emergence Towing & Wrecker Recovery & RV Service Available Anytime
Phone
825-766-7133Hours
Open 24 HoursUrl
www.obarwreckerservices.comServices
Towing